The Impact of Provincial Regulations
The regulatory landscape in Canada is fragmented, with each province having the authority to determine its own gambling laws. This has led to a patchwork of regulations, creating both challenges and opportunities for operators. Ontario’s regulated market, for example, has attracted significant investment and competition, but also imposes stringent licensing requirements and tax obligations. Other provinces are exploring similar models, but the timelines and specific regulations vary. This fragmented approach necessitates that operators carefully navigate the legal requirements of each province they wish to serve. Understanding these nuances is critical for compliance and strategic planning. The trend towards regulated markets is generally seen as positive, as it promotes consumer protection, responsible gambling practices, and increased tax revenue for provincial governments.

Responsible Gambling and Player Protection
Responsible gambling is a critical aspect of the Canadian online casino industry. Operators are under increasing pressure to implement measures to protect players from the potential harms of gambling. This includes providing tools for self-exclusion, setting deposit limits, and monitoring player behavior for signs of problem gambling. Provincial regulators are also playing a key role, setting standards for responsible gambling practices and enforcing compliance. The industry is also seeing a rise in the use of AI and machine learning to identify and address problem gambling behaviors. This includes the development of algorithms that can detect patterns of risky behavior and alert operators to potential issues. The focus on responsible gambling is not only a moral imperative but also a business necessity, as it helps to build trust with players and protect the long-term sustainability of the industry.
